创客编程用什么语言
-
创客编程可使用多种编程语言,以下是常用的几种语言:
-
Python:Python是一种易学易用的高级编程语言,适合创客初学者使用。它拥有简洁的语法和丰富的库函数,可以用于各种创客项目,如游戏开发、物联网应用等。
-
Scratch:Scratch是一种适用于儿童和初学者的可视化编程语言,它通过拖拽积木形式的代码块来创建程序。Scratch对于培养逻辑思维和创造力非常有帮助,适合小学生和编程入门者。
-
Arduino:Arduino是一种开源电子原型平台,使用C/C++语言进行编程。它被广泛用于创客项目中,可用于编写控制传感器、执行各种物理操作的程序。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,也可以用于创客编程。它可以与HTML和CSS等网页标记语言配合使用,实现丰富的交互效果和动态网页。
-
Java:Java是一种广泛使用的跨平台编程语言,也可以应用于创客编程。Java具有强大的功能和丰富的类库,适合开发各种规模的创客项目。
总结来说,创客编程可以使用多种编程语言,选择合适的语言取决于项目需求、编程经验和个人偏好。无论选择哪种语言,了解基本的编程概念和语法是非常重要的。
1年前 -
-
创客编程使用了多种编程语言来实现不同的创意和项目。以下是一些常见的创客编程语言:
-
Arduino语言:Arduino是一个开源的硬件平台,使用Arduino编程语言来控制各种传感器和执行器。Arduino语言基于C/C++,它具有简单易学的语法和丰富的库函数,可以轻松实现各种创客项目。
-
Python语言:Python是一种易学易用的编程语言,同时也是创客编程的热门选择之一。Python具有简洁的语法和丰富的第三方库,可以用于控制硬件、处理数据和开发各种创客应用。
-
Scratch语言:Scratch是一种图形化的编程语言,适合初学者和儿童使用。它通过拖拽积木的方式来编写程序,可以快速实现简单的创客项目。
-
JavaScript语言:JavaScript是一种用于网页编程的脚本语言,也可以用于创客编程。通过 JavaScript,可以实现各种互动效果、控制硬件和开发Web应用。
-
Processing语言:Processing是一种基于Java的创意编程语言,它专注于可视化和图形处理。Processing具有简单的语法和强大的绘图库,适合用于创客编程中的艺术作品和交互设计。
除了以上的编程语言,创客编程还可以使用其他编程语言来实现具体的项目需求,例如C/C++、Ruby、Lua等。选择何种编程语言主要取决于项目的要求、开发者的经验和个人偏好。
1年前 -
-
创客编程是一种基于编程的创造和创新活动,通常使用的编程语言主要有以下几种:
-
Scratch:Scratch是一种图形化编程语言,适合初学者和儿童使用,通过拖拽积木块来组合代码,非常直观和易学。它具有友好的界面和丰富的库,支持动画、游戏和交互式应用程序等创造。Scratch可以帮助学习者培养编程思维和创造力。
-
Python:Python是一种高级编程语言,它被广泛应用于各个领域,包括科学计算、人工智能、Web开发等。Python简洁易读,语法简单,适合初学者入门。它有大量的第三方库,提供丰富的功能和扩展能力,可以用于创造各种应用程序、游戏和机器人等。
-
JavaScript:JavaScript是一种用于Web开发的脚本语言,被广泛应用于网页和移动应用的前端开发。它可以实现动态网页和交互效果,具有丰富的库和框架供开发者使用。对于创客编程来说,JavaScript可以用来控制硬件设备、操控传感器和执行各种任务。
-
Arduino:Arduino是一种开源的硬件平台,它使用C/C++编程语言。Arduino可编程控制器(microcontroller)是一种小型计算机,可以将传感器和执行器连接起来,实现与外部世界的交互。Arduino通过简单的编程语言和标准库,使创客可以轻松控制各种外部设备,创造各种创意项目。
总结来说,创客编程使用的编程语言可以根据具体情况和项目需求来选择。对于初学者和儿童,Scratch是最常用的选择。对于有一定编程基础的人,Python和JavaScript是常见的创客编程语言。对于涉及硬件控制的创客项目,Arduino是一种常用的编程语言。
1年前 -